Are you talking 12% interest? If so, that's not too good. When I think of out the door. It means that you have the money now or will in a short time with no trade. Then you ask the sales person: "how much WILL you go down on this Raptor?" I want to buy within so much time. ( Don't ever ask: "Will you go down?" Ask: "How much will you go down?") If you have intentions on financing through a dealer don't tell them that you want to until a price has been agreed to. I like to pay for purchases in cash/check without a loan because you can get a better deal. But if you have to get a loan, go to a credit union or bank to get better interest rates. If you can get a personal loan it may be a higher interest rate at a bank but still lower than a dealer. Then you can take that cash in and get a better price. I don't think that the invoice price on a quad will help as much as a car. I'd watch the end of year sales and rebate offers to see how low they've offered it at in the past. Maybe you can dig up some old ads somewhere. If you have the money, I'd say go in thinking $6000. and maybe pay $6200./6300. out the door. Just to compare to the $6500. They can do better. Price around more! What price did they have on the machine and was it more than retail?
